Can you put a doggy door in a glass patio door?

Dog doors can be easily fitted into existing sliding glass doors with just a few modifications. Sliding door dog doors have many benefits: Minimal modification to existing slider. Great option for renters.

Can you put a dog door in a screen?

Pet doors on screen doors require minimal efforts and can be fitted easily. There is no hard labor involved and you can do this project on your own. It is recommended that you make the pet door in a heavy-duty screen material.

What is a recessed sliding glass door?

An exposed sliding glass door frame is visible and exposed in the interior and exterior wall. ... A recessed frame is flush with or barely visible in the interior or exterior wall. You can't see the track the door slides into.

Can snakes come through doggie doors?

Door sweeps and garage door thresholds are easy and inexpensive ways to seal openings that can allow snakes inside. Even pet doors can be an entry point for snakes. That's not only because snakes use the opening but also because pets capture snakes and bring them inside through pet doors.

Are sliding glass dog doors secure?

Locking. One concern that comes up with patio panels is security. A patio pet door for sliding glass doors can't be removed from the outside, and every purchase comes with a track lock or pin lock to secure the panel into the sliding door track. You can also add a C-Clamp lock or Charley Bar for added security.
